Meet the Committee & Team

Artistic Director
Emily Travis
Emily commenced in April 2024 and manages the day-to-day operations of the OAC, focusing on expanding our arts program and improving the financial sustainability of the OAC.
She brings with her a strong work background in project management, and volunteer experience across the arts and East Gippsland community groups.
​​​
The Artistic Director role is funded for the first 12 months by East Gippsland Shire Council. Emily works 10 hrs/week across two days.

Chair
Ruth Hanson
Ruth has been a supporter of the OAC since its inception, and played a key role in the creation and construction of the Orbost Exhibition Centre in the early 2000's.
​
A passionate woodworker and musician, Ruth strongly believes in the OAC's mission to preserve and promote wood art and provide arts experiences to the Orbost region community.
​
Ruth was elected Chair in November 2024
